This year we have collaborated with what3words. A company that has divided the world into 3 metre squares and gave each square a unique combination of three words.

You will see on the student booklet, each property has their own three words. Put those three words into the what3words app or website and find the exact location of the student property!
 
Street addresses weren’t designed for 2021. They aren’t accurate enough to specify precise locations, such as building entrances, and don’t exist for parks and many rural areas.

This makes it hard to find places and prevents people from describing exactly where help is needed in an emergency or if you have a delivery. Just say those three words!


Why do I need WHAT3WORDS when I have google maps?
Google Maps is a tool for navigation, public transport and for looking up POIs. what3words has a very different function – it’s an easy way to communicate exact locations, whether that’s spoken over the phone or into a car voice navigation system, or typed into a taxi app or a website checkout page.

If you’re given a what3words location, you can open it in the what3words app, then tap ‘Navigate’ and select ‘Google Maps’ to open the exact location in Google Maps and get directions.

I've seen a property I like, do I tell you the three words?
Yes, you will see on our website listings and on the student booklet how each property has been given their own three words. Say to us those three words and we will be able to find the property instantly.
